Northern Red-backed Vole vs Spiral Tarcrust
Myodes rutilus compared with Eutypa spinosa
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Northern Red-backed Vole | Spiral Tarcrust |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Sordariomycetes (Sordariomycetes)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Xylariales (Xylariales)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Diatrypaceae |
| Genus | Myodes | Eutypa |
| Species | Myodes rutilus | Eutypa spinosa |
